Output d18ddc7c2c5315456e8acb710ee160a72d84680eeb967ee17d3292329024d854:13

value
842698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e26c13ab958522927c4eb7c3153e1081383b2a37 OP_EQUAL
address
3NLE7CzyJrpaKFWFizxFGwBDCt3b1ehcYZ
transaction
d18ddc7c2c5315456e8acb710ee160a72d84680eeb967ee17d3292329024d854
confirmations
150915
spent
true